ORLANDO, Fla. – An alligator was discovered at an Orlando apartment complex on Tuesday night, sparking a response by officers, according to the police department.
In a release, police said they were called to Lake Debra Drive over a “dangerous animal.”
But upon arrival, officers found a 5-foot-6-inch alligator in the hallway of the complex.
Video released by the police department shows the officers capturing the alligator and releasing it back into Lake Mann.
“No officers or the alligator were injured,” the release reads. “This incident is a reminder that our officers never know what they’ll encounter on a call, but they are always prepared to get the job done.”
